I just got home from seeing Stephen Lynch at the Borgata in Atlantic City. It was an incredible show. I had a blast!!! Stephen asked if anyone came to see the show just based on the fact that they saw him in The Wedding Singer. If so, those audiance members would be in for a shock. (but that is not exactly how he said it. He had a more explicit way of phrasing it.) Stephen performed some of his old favorites with some updated lyrics and even presented some brand new material. He was joined by his Fellow Wedding Singer cast member, David Josefsberg, who also performed some of his own material. If you get the chance, see Lynch on tour! Stephen Lynch puts on an awesome show, full of fun and energy, but be aware that this is NOT a family show!!! Maybe first make sure that you become familiar with his comedy, because as Stephen even stated at the show, "This isn't Broadway."
